upvc window repairs windows can have problems opening or locking. This problem usually occurs when the locking mechanism has become stiff or jammed. If this is the case, a simple solution is to utilize graphite powder or machine oil to make sure that the lock's handle is lubricated and the lock mechanism. This will allow the lock mechanism to be freed up and the door or window to function normally once again.

The hinges can be stiff or stuck. This problem is commonly caused by grit and dust accumulating on the hinges over time. Lubricating the hinges with oil or grease is the solution. A poor lubricant could damage the hinges and render them unusable.

Repairs to Stained Glass

Stained glass windows are beautiful designs for churches, homes and other buildings. They provide visual interest, privacy and light an area. They are fragile and require constant care to ensure they are in good shape. Even with proper care, stained and leaded glass windows can deteriorate over time due to age and exposure to the elements and weather elements. This can cause cracks, fading, and water leakage. It is crucial to locate an expert local to restore your stained or leaded window to its original glory.

On average, the cost for fixing broken or cracked stained glass is around $500. The price will vary based on the solution that is needed to fix the issue. For instance, a professional may use copper foil or epoxy edge-gluing in order to repair the damaged glass. They can also re-lead lead cames, and then reseal the stained glass. Several options are available, and each has advantages and disadvantages. The best choice is based on the size, location and type of glass used.

Cracks in the leaded glass may be caused by thermal expansion or vibrations, or contraction building movements, or simply normal wear and tear. Over time, the cracks could develop and cause more issues. To prevent further damage and enlargement any crack that crosses an important part of stained-glass panels or the face should be repaired as quickly as is possible. In the past, this was accomplished by connecting a "Dutchman's" lead flange onto the crack. This method was not a great solution, and now there are more effective methods to repair these kinds of cracks.

Stained glass restoration can take various forms. It can be as easy as fixing a crack or as complicated as restoring the stained glass door panel or window back to its original state. In general, the cost of a complete restoration is much higher than a simple repair. This is because the project involves cleaning and removing soiled or damaged glass, securing the lead cames, sealing and re-tying the cement and replacing missing pieces of stained glass.

Weatherstripping Repairs

Weatherstripping blocks air and water from entering homes through gaps that surround windows and doors. It is a crucial part of home maintenance that could help you save money on costs for energy and repairs that are costly. It also makes homes more comfortable. However the materials used to create the seal may degrade over time due wear and tear, which makes it important to replace them regularly.

You can tell whether your weather stripping has been damaged by noticing a spot that is wet after washing your windows, a whistling sound when driving down the road, or a draft that you feel inside the door that is closed. These are all indications that it's time to locate a Tasker who can provide repair of weatherstripping in my area.

Taskers can protect your doors and windows using a variety weatherstripping material. Foam tapes are constructed from closed or open-cell foam. They come in a range of widths, thicknesses and qualities to fit every kind of crack. They are easy to install and are easily cut using scissors. Felt strips are likewise inexpensive and typically last about a year or two. They can be cut into lengths using scissors and attach them to the door frame either on the hinge side or sliding window using glue, staples or tacks. Vinyl or metal V-strips can be somewhat more difficult to install, but they can be nailed into place along a window jamb.
